History of the U.S. Navy by Robert Love

This is the exciting story of the American Navy and its important role in our nation's history from the Revolutionary War to the dawn of the New World Order. Presented in two volumes, Robert Love shows how the interplay of international affairs, foreign policy, partisan politics, changing technology, and Navy views has shaped the American fleet and continues to define its missions and operations.
